About
PostPrint QA is a one-plugin Claude marketplace from PostPrint that brings scholarly research into the same surface where you write code and documentation. The bundled postprint-qa plugin emphasizes search, citation, and paper management so developers and researchers can ground product decisions, API designs, or literature-heavy content in real sources instead of hand-copying DOIs and bibliographies. Metadata describes it as pre-production MCP, which signals editor-connected tooling rather than a post-deploy monitoring stack—despite “QA” in the name, the listing is research-oriented. It helps during idea and validate work when you need citations for competitive or scientific claims, and during build when docs must be auditable. Install when your agent workflow already lives in an MCP-capable editor and you want papers one command away.
